当前位置: 首页 >
Rust 使用 Result 的错误处理方式与 Golang 使用 error 的方式有什么本质区别?_雷火·竞技(中国)-全球领先的电竞赛事平台
文章出处:网络 人气:发表时间:2025-06-21 05:25:09
rust 的 result 是枚举,只有2个答案,要么ok要么不ok,不ok的时候,err带错误信息。
golang 的 error ,只是多返回值,***设有2个返回值,其实一个给了error,那么用户可以造4个组合的返回: 1,有返回值,有error 2,有返回值,无error 3,无返回值,无error 4,无返回值,有error 理论上,google 希望的是2和4。
虽然现实多数也是这么用的,但是我真碰到过1和3的。
这时候,就很惆怅 。
只要碰到过一次,你就蛋疼了。
因…。
同类文章排行
- Rust1.86才正式稳定trait的upcast,为什么在rust中这个特性实现如此复杂?
- 华为自研的仓颉编程语言将于 7 月 30 日开源,这款语言将如何影响未来的开发趋势?
- 为什么跑分上天的AMD在实际生产环境比Intel体感差?
- 人工智能相关专业里有什么「坑」吗?
- 为什么知乎上很多人觉得新加坡不适合定居?
- node 项目中如何使用 Node Schedule 创建定时任务?
- 你们学校的校花都是怎么样的?
- 有哪些专用软件是mac上独有的?
- 为什么有的女生喜欢穿紧身牛仔裤?
- 如何评价林志玲?
最新资讯文章
- 中国军事力量有希望达到全球第一吗?
- Rust真的很难学吗?
- PHP 已经诞生 30 年,它对你意味着什么?
- 程序员每天会阅读哪些技术网站来提升自己?
- 中国军队有多强,在世界能排第几?
- 修仙文明可能以怎样的方式碾压星际文明?
- C盘为什么无法扩容?
- 《原神》5.7 版本魔神任务第五章•第六幕「你存在的时空」体验如何?
- 人工智能相关专业里有什么「坑」吗?
- 为什么有的女生喜欢穿紧身牛仔裤?
- 如何评价前端框架 Solid?
- 请问照片里这个人是谁呀?
- 发烧了一晚上没有联系男朋友,第二天发现他一条消息都没有给我发,就跟他吵架了,这是我的错吗?
- 自己拥有一台服务器可以做哪些很酷的事情?
- “仙侠游戏”和“武侠游戏”,你认为本质的区别应是什么?
- SwiftUI 是不是一个败笔?
- 我应该设置多少kb才能让他不能玩游戏?
- 如何看待M4单核性能吊打9950x?
- Rust 的设计缺陷是什么?
- LCD党真的只是少部分人吗?





